Core Viewpoint - Hubei Yijun Yao Energy New Material Co., Ltd. is making another attempt to go public after previously halting its IPO due to performance issues, with a focus on its controlling shareholders and their compensation [4][7][11]. Group 1: Company Overview - Yijun Yao's headquarters is located in a landmark building in Jingzhou, which is 98.8 meters tall and has a total construction area of 28,000 square meters, featuring energy-efficient aluminum alloy glass curtain walls [3][5]. - The company has completed five rounds of financing from various investors, indicating strong backing for its operations and growth [12]. Group 2: IPO Attempt - The company previously attempted to go public in September 2021 but terminated the review process in September 2022 due to a decline in performance attributed to the pandemic and rising raw material costs [9][11]. - Yijun Yao plans to reapply for a mainboard listing in early 2023, expressing confidence in recovering performance due to market conditions improving [11]. Group 3: Shareholder Information - The controlling shareholders, Li Chuanbing and Li Jun, hold a combined 68.4% of the company's shares, with Li Chuanbing's pre-tax salary reported at 5 million yuan and Li Jun's at approximately 1.12 million yuan in 2020 [7][8]. Group 4: Business Strategy - The company is seeking to transform and upgrade its business by focusing on photovoltaic materials, with a new project set to enhance its production capacity significantly [12]. - The photovoltaic project includes 20 substrate production lines and 16 panel and back panel production lines, aiming for an annual production capacity of 3.6 million tons of glass products, positioning the company as a leader in Hubei and the industry [12].
